Position Overview
We're seeking a skilled Population Health Administrator to join our dynamic team. This role is critical in developing, implementing, and managing our organization-wide strategy for maximizing quality and financial achievement in Population Health and Value-Based Care initiatives.
Key Responsibilities
?? Lead high-impact, organization-wide population health initiatives
?? Convene and lead cross-functional teams on broad-scope projects using advanced performance improvement models
?? Develop and execute comprehensive project plans, managing multiple projects simultaneously
?? Create annual plans and proposals to meet program goals and targets
?? Identify and address potential threats to value-based program performance
?? Collaborate with clinical and operational leaders to develop systems for monitoring key performance indicators
?? Analyze complex data, interpret findings, and develop actionable reports and presentations
?? Serve as a subject matter expert in population health, providing guidance on strategies and policies
Qualifications
?? Current CA RN license
?? Bachelor's degree required; Master's degree in a related field preferred
?? 5+ years of related experience in healthcare, particularly in quality improvement and population health
?? Strong knowledge of MS Office Suite, especially PowerPoint, Excel, and Visio
?? In-depth understanding of Performance Improvement standards, Advanced Payment Models, and Value-Based Care models
?? Excellent analytical, critical thinking, and problem-solving skills
?? Outstanding verbal and written communication skills
?? Proven ability to lead effective teams and manage multiple projects
?? Detail-oriented with the ability to see the big picture
?? Certification(s) in a related field
